Clearly your situation requires some understanding. First the maximum pressure on the sidewall of the tire is a quide not a requirement. I do recommend no less than 80% of the maximum pressure to be used on any tire. That would then be 66psi on the LT version of these tires and no more than 10% over the maximum of any tire and normally only when driving long distance. That would allow a little over 35psi on the P series tires. Under these conditions these tires will perform in dramatically different ways and will require very careful and competent driving skills. I would not recommend this combination for more than a brief trip to a tire repair or tire replacement. I highly recommend you take action soon rather than wait and I also suggest you will have less difficulty if the mismatched tires are on the rear of your truck however that continues to be argued among experienced drivers and tire dealers so the only conclusion is that everyone that should know agrees it is not a good idea to use this combination at all.
